Bohm's mechanics. An elementary introduction to the deterministic interpretation of quantum mechanics
Creators
Description
The following topics are dealt with: Quantum mechanics, measurement and observables in Bohmian mechanics, locality, reality, causality, applications to the harmonic oscillator, the hydrogen atom, the double-slit experiment, the tunnel effect, Schroedinger's cat, many-body systems, the wave-particle dualism of the light, critique on Bohm's mechanics.
